Transaction 486065fa0995d5321bc642d287ebd0755e9ddbbc6e86b11965903007f65d5cb8
1 Input
1 Output
-
486065fa0995d5321bc642d287ebd0755e9ddbbc6e86b11965903007f65d5cb8:0
- value
- 585728
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c668b9cb930b5a4a37fca78427e1f5fdfebfe95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M6NWBPv2iMxGKojbJxmWaFFLVifpexiuG